Product description
Paper Nano offers highly detailed miniature models of famous landmarks from all over the world. They're comfortably assembled thanks to laser cut individual parts.
The Taj Mahal model measures 70 x 65 x 70 mm when built.
The Taj Mahal is located in India, near the riverbank of Yamuna and on the outskirts of Agra. The Muslim Mughal emperor Shah Jahan built the monument in 1631 for his deceased, great love Mumtaz Mahal.
Difficulty level 3 of 5.

Note on construction
For assembly of this model, the following tools are required (not included):
- Tweezers
- Paper glue
- For beginners, a hobby knife is recommended.
